Key Takeaways

  • Revenue rose 10.1% year-over-year, while adjusted FFO per share increased 12.7%.
  • Investment activity reached a post-COVID high of over $440 million in Q2, with guidance raised to $600–700 million for 2026.
  • Portfolio diversification progressed, reducing theater concentration to roughly one-third and adding new experiential assets like Netflix House.
  • Tenant performance remained stable with 2x coverage and 99% leasing or operations across the portfolio.
  • Despite positive operational metrics, the stock’s decline suggests investor caution possibly reflecting margin compression or concerns about sustaining growth momentum.
